
Rain Industries Ltd. (RAIN) Share Price Hits Fresh 52-Week High
Updated: 5 Aug 2026 • 10:01 am
Posted by:

Rain Industries Ltd. Share Price hits a fresh 52-week high at Rs 242.55 with a market cap of Rs 7,722.5 crore.
Rain Industries Ltd. Share Price reached a fresh 52-week high today, trading at Rs 239.65, up 0.63% from the previous close of Rs 238.15. The stock opened at Rs 239.75 and climbed to a high of Rs 242.55, marking its new yearly peak. With a market capitalisation of Rs 7,722.5 crore, Rain Industries Ltd. is drawing significant attention in the market. The increase in share price reflects the company's current momentum, although no specific catalyst has been identified from the available data.

About Rain Industries Ltd.
Rain Industries Ltd. is a prominent player in the Crude Oil sector, focusing on the production and sale of carbon products and chemicals. The company operates through various segments, including carbon, chemicals, and cement, catering to diverse industrial needs.
